I want to tell you a story...

Last night my wife and I had dinner with a friend of ours who happens to be a copy editor, and an aspiring writer. We talked until midnight, telling endless stories...

Ironically enough, I received All Marketers Are Liars - The Power of Telling Authentic Stories in a Low-Trust World yesterday afternoon, and buried my nose into it for an hour...

Stories are powerful. Stories capture us. If they're good they capture our emotions. Businesses need stories. How many of your employees know how your organization started? Who started it? Why did she start it? Once you have the answers, tell the stories to your customers, and prospective customers...

Would you rather buy your new software system from a company that "focuses on zero defects, and zero down time, maximizing the value to the end consumer.." or from a company that was started by one guy that had a dream of revolutionizing the software world by providing a new software format, that was free to use and modify... like Linus Torvalds did with Linux?

Stories are powerful, they allow our imagination to fill in the blanks...

To quote the back of Seth's book:

Marketers aren't really liars...they are just storytellers....

I'll add that storytelling should be a core leadership competency for all organizations....
